Welcome to the Lumenwick audit-log viewer! If you're new to the Parchbox team, this is the tool ops folks use to scroll through access events without hammering the main store. The viewer paginates lazily and caches recent pages in memory, so most of the knobs below affect perceived snappiness more than correctness. The defaults we ship are listed here.

tuning table, kawep-tawif:
CAPS = {
    "olidor": 80,
    "belion": 7,
    "quenys": 225,
    "druox": 839,
    "fraath": 482,
}

Handover note — turnstile upgrade, Corvell Plaza lobby

For incoming contractors from Steadwell Installations: the old turnstiles on the east bank have been decommissioned and the new optical lanes arrive Thursday. Tools can be staged in the alcove behind the security desk; please keep the fire route clear at all times. Our colleague Priya on the day shift has the wiring diagrams. Contractor passes are not yet live on the new readers, so use the service gate beside lane three and enter the code below.

turnstile pass: bdg-YEOZLM-79341408

Runbook fragment — HSM delivery, Ostrel Depot: The hardware security module from Varnholt Systems ships in a tamper-evident transit case with two seals. On arrival, the shift lead verifies both seal numbers against the advance notice, logs the time, and moves the case directly to the holding cage — no intermediate staging. The case must never be left unattended on the dock. Two-person presence is required from truck to cage. The courier hand-over follows the confidential instruction stated below.

dispatch memo: the sorius tamius courier leaves the praeth ledger at gate 4873 under passcode 928014

Ticket #4412 — Vault lockout, CastCheck feed validator. Severity: high. The credentials vault backing CastCheck's signing keys locked itself after three failed unseal attempts during Tuesday's node migration. The validator still serves cached results, but new podcast feeds cannot be verified until the vault is unsealed. I've documented the timeline and attached audit logs for your review. Per our escalation runbook, unsealing requires the recovery passphrase recorded immediately below this note.

unlock words, bawef-kahap: sorax-sorir-quenys-aldok